About this piece

A lighthearted and simple character piece likely written for pedagogic purposes. Its appeal lies in its straightforward structure and rhythmic clarity.

What makes it challenging

At Henle 2 this is a beginner-level piece, where steady coordination between the hands is the main hurdle. The main demands: fine finger independence within the hand; precise articulation — the difference between crisp and blurred is the piece; and a left hand with real melodic or rhythmic responsibility of its own.

Teacher notes

Ensure precise rhythmic synchronization between the two hands.

Frequently asked questions

How hard is Dani Dan by L Luce?

Dani Dan is rated Henle level 2 of 9 — beginner repertoire, roughly ABRSM grades 2–3. In the RCM system it corresponds to about level 3.

What level do I need to play Dani Dan?

You should be comfortable at Henle level 2 — meaning you can already play level 1–2 pieces cleanly. Learning it one level early is possible as a stretch piece, but more than that usually leads to months of frustration.

How long is Dani Dan?

A typical performance of Dani Dan lasts about 2 minutes.
